Noun MCP Server
β οΈ Unofficial Project Β· This is an independent third-party tool using The Noun Project API. Not affiliated with or endorsed by The Noun Project.
MCP (Model Context Protocol) server for searching, downloading, and using icons from The Noun Project in Cursor AI, Claude Desktop, and other MCP-supported AI tools.

Step 3: Configure Environment
Create a .env file in the project directory:
cp .env.example .env
Edit .env with your credentials:
# Your API credentials from The Noun Project
NOUN_CONSUMER_KEY=your_consumer_key_here
NOUN_CONSUMER_SECRET=your_consumer_secret_here
# Choose your tier: FREE (5K calls/month) or PAID (unlimited)
NOUN_API_TIER=FREE
FREE vs PAID Tier
FREE Tier (5,000 API calls/month)
Perfect for personal projects and testing
Automatic cost optimizations
Smaller page sizes (max 10 results per search)
Optimized thumbnails (42px by default)
SVG URLs excluded by default (save bandwidth)
Smart usage alerts at 50%, 80%, 95%
PAID Tier (Unlimited)
No monthly limits
Larger page sizes (up to 100 results)
High-quality thumbnails (84px by default)
SVG URLs included automatically
No restrictions
Switch anytime: Just update NOUN_API_TIER in your .env file!

Available Tools
The AI can use these tools to help you:
search_icons
Search The Noun Project icon database.
What you can filter:
Style: solid, line, or both
Line weight: 1-60 or range like "18-20"
Public domain: Show only free-to-use icons
Thumbnail size: 42, 84, or 200 pixels
Include SVG: Get SVG URLs in results
Limit: Max results per page
Example:
"Search for 'coffee' icons in solid style, public domain only"
get_icon
Get detailed information about a specific icon.
Returns:
Icon name and ID
Creator information
Tags and collections
License details
Download URLs
Example:
"Show me details for icon 12345"
download_icon
Download an icon with custom options.
Options:
Format: SVG or PNG
Color: Any hex color (e.g., "FF0000" for red)
Size: 20-1200 pixels (PNG only)
Save to file: Optional file path
Note: FREE tier can only download public domain icons.
Example:
"Download icon 12345 as PNG, 200x200, red color, save to ./icons/coffee.png"
search_collections
Find icon collections by keyword.
Example:
"Search for 'travel' collections"
get_collection
View a specific collection with all its icons.
Example:
"Show me collection 456"
icon_autocomplete
Get search term suggestions (max 10).
Example:
"What terms start with 'comp'?"
check_usage
Check your API usage and limits.
Shows:
Monthly limit and usage
Remaining calls
Percentage used
Days until reset
Optimization tips (FREE tier)
FREE Tier Best Practices
Maximize your 5,000 monthly calls:
1. Be Specific
Bad: "icon" β Too broad, many pages needed
Good: "coffee cup" β Specific, better results
2. Use Autocomplete First
Step 1: "Suggestions for 'cof'" β ["coffee", "coffee cup"]
Step 2: "Search for 'coffee cup'" β Exact results
3. Avoid Pagination
Bad: Browsing 5 pages = 5 API calls
Good: Refine search to get results on first page
4. Download Once, Reuse
Download icon β Save to project β Use everywhere
(Don't re-download the same icon)
5. Filter for Public Domain
FREE tier can only download public domain icons
Filter searches with limit_to_public_domain=1
6. Cache Results
The server automatically caches usage data for 5 minutes.
You should also save:
Downloaded icons
Icon IDs you've explored
Collection information
